CVE-2014-5119

Signed-off-by: Armin Kuster <akuster808@gmail.com>

Upstream commit:

https://sourceware.org/git/gitweb.cgi?p=glibc.git;a=commitdiff;h=a1a6a401ab0a3c9f15fb7eaebbdcee24192254e8


From a1a6a401ab0a3c9f15fb7eaebbdcee24192254e8 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001
From: Florian Weimer <fweimer@redhat.com>
Date: Tue, 26 Aug 2014 19:38:59 +0200
Subject: [PATCH] __gconv_translit_find: Disable function [BZ #17187]

This functionality has never worked correctly, and the implementation
contained a security vulnerability (CVE-2014-5119).
---
 ChangeLog           |    7 ++
 NEWS                |    9 ++-
 iconv/gconv_trans.c |  177 +-------------------------------------------------
 3 files changed, 19 insertions(+), 174 deletions(-)
